The Power to Flourish: Empowering Gifted Women to Heal, Grow & Live Beautifully
If you've spent your life feeling too much, thinking differently, or sensing you were made for more, you're not alone—and you're in the right place.
Hosted by positive psychologist and giftedness expert Dr. Andrea Lein, The Power to Flourish is a podcast for gifted, sensitive, creative, and high-capacity women who want to understand themselves more deeply, heal what has held them back, and build lives of beauty, purpose, and genuine well-being.
Blending the science of positive psychology with developmental psychology, practical wisdom, and a deeply hopeful vision of human flourishing, Andrea explores the unique inner world of gifted women—including emotional intensity, perfectionism, overexcitabilities, nervous system health, identity, purpose, relationships, and the psychology of living well.
Whether you've always known you were gifted, identify as a highly sensitive person (HSP), are twice-exceptional (2e), or are only beginning to understand why you've always experienced the world differently, this podcast offers research-backed insights, compassionate encouragement, and practical tools to help you flourish from the inside out.
Through solo episodes and thoughtful conversations with leading experts, Andrea explores the science and psychology of flourishing, giftedness, emotional well-being, creativity, relationships, meaning, and intentional living—helping you build a life that feels as good as it looks.
Because flourishing isn't about becoming someone else.
It's about understanding who you are, honoring how you were uniquely designed, and learning to live with greater wisdom, freedom, beauty, and purpose.
